bluewave Posted February 21 Share Posted February 21 6 minutes ago, MANDA said: Normally a great track for where I am living now but back then (I was not living here at the time) this area got the royal shaft with 5-8". Deformation bands were SO intense there was massive subsidence to the west of them. That one actually came far enough west for some brief snow pellets in Long Beach when the best banding was parked over NNJ. Still one of my favorite blizzards even though I missed the heaviest. Some of the best drifting in Long Beach since February 1978. Long Island probably holds the edge for jackpots over NNJ since many of these systems loop just east of the benchmark with the best banding from Monmouth County across Suffolk County.
